Output 95b621e056e67d11623dfbd55847337f0361062b251abdd4cdcdd705c878dc7f:0

value
757075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f09464b6672615fd7b05cefd75b4d5b69d635c OP_EQUAL
address
3MefS8Y2pAumhrwda6niQfWDxVS9wsDCKc
transaction
95b621e056e67d11623dfbd55847337f0361062b251abdd4cdcdd705c878dc7f
spent
true